Context: The Strait as a Global Chokepoint
The Strait of Hormuz is not just a narrow waterway. It is the physical manifestation of the world's dependence on fossil fuels. Roughly 20-25% of global oil trade and 25% of liquefied natural gas transits through this 33-kilometer-wide channel. Any disruption, even a threat of disruption, sends shockwaves through energy markets. In 2019, a single attack on Saudi Aramco facilities caused a 15% single-day spike in Brent crude. Now imagine a full-scale naval blockade, indefinite in duration, enforced by the world's most powerful navy.
But here is the hidden layer: the blockade is not just about oil. It is about the cost of transacting value across borders. The global shipping industry is the backbone of trade finance, and trade finance is the backbone of the traditional banking system. When shipping routes are threatened, insurance premiums spike, trade credit tightens, and the entire mechanism of global commerce slows. This is where blockchain enters the picture.

Core: The Crypto Energy Thesis Under Siege
Bitcoin mining is the largest consumer of energy in the crypto space, and its single biggest input is electricity. Electricity prices are heavily correlated with oil prices, especially in regions that rely on diesel generators or oil-fired power plants. The Middle East, home to a significant share of global hash rate, is directly exposed. If the Strait of Hormuz is blocked, oil prices will not just spike; they will stay elevated, potentially for years, if the blockade is truly indefinite.
Based on my experience analyzing mining economics during the 2022 energy crisis, I can tell you that a sustained 50% increase in oil prices would push the break-even hash rate for most miners above current levels. Miners in Iran, which subsidizes electricity for mining, would face immediate disruption. But the effect goes deeper. The very narrative of Bitcoin as 'digital gold' is tested when the energy required to produce it becomes a geopolitical weapon.
Yet, there is a contrarian angle here. The blockade does not just threaten mining; it also validates the core thesis of decentralization. When the U.S. can unilaterally cut off a nation's oil exports, the need for a permissionless, borderless store of value becomes more acute. Iran has already been using Bitcoin to bypass sanctions. A blockade would accelerate that trend. We saw a similar pattern during the 2022 Russia-Ukraine war, where crypto donations and cross-border transfers surged.
